I’ve been using jobalot for a few months now. Have some bad deals but at the same time I’ve had some cracking deals. A lot of the auctions are customer returns, and because no description is given of the actual condition of any of the items, you are taking a massive risk that they are going to be ok. If you can’t afford that risk then your best off staying clear. I’ve had some items that went straight in the bin but like I said, I’ve also had some cracking deals which has more than made up for the bad ones. You can also buy new items on jobalot but obviously they tend to attract much higher bids, because basically they are new items and you can’t really go wrong. So if you’ve got a few quid that you can spare why not take a punt and if you are unfortunate not to get the result your after then you will know to stay clear. But honestly, Only risk it if you can afford it.

Outbid myself 6 times???!!! The system was not registering my bid of £103 so I kept pressing the bid button, the highest bid by another user was £102.09 so my inital bid should have been sufficient to win, however when the auction ended the final amount was £128?? I went into the bid history and in the space of 1 minute the system has upped my bid to £108, £113, £118,£123 then finally £128. No one else bid in between. In good faith I paid the money with the expectation that Jobalots would do the decent thing and reimburse me back to my lowest winning bid but unfortunately they are refusing to do so, problems in any business are inevitable and it would be unfair to judge a company on the strength of those alone, how you respond to problems is another matter all together and the only analysis I can draw is that they care very little about their customers and their whole attitude is 'well what do you expect we sell things cheap' Having read the other Trust pilot reviews below and the repeated cut and paste responses from Jobalots seems to evidence this further, they can't even be bothered to personalise a response.
